The Chain Rule

Description

Visualizes the chain rule through three stacked number lines representing the input x, the intermediate value g(x), and the output f(g(x)). Animated small changes Δx propagate through the composition, making the multiplicative structure of the chain rule visually intuitive.


Phases

# Phase Name Duration Description
1 Introduction 5s Title, show three labeled number lines stacked vertically
2 Function Composition 6s Animate a point x mapping to g(x) then to f(g(x)) with arrows
3 Small Change Δx 7s Introduce Δx perturbation on bottom line, show how it propagates
4 Magnification Effect 8s Show Δg ≈ g'(x)·Δx and Δ(f∘g) ≈ f'(g(x))·Δg visually
5 Chain Rule Formula 8s Derive and display (f∘g)' = f'(g(x))·g'(x)
6 Concrete Example 8s Work through d/dx sin(x²): g=x², f=sin, g'=2x, f'=cos
7 Summary 5s Display chain rule formula prominently with the example result
